EHAA NT

 

 

Every Hand An Adventure

EHAA uses sound opening 1-bids (four card majors) and 10-12 NT. 2 NT shows 21-24. This means that NT re-bids by the opener must show 13-20 points.

1X : 1Y :

1N = 13-15 HCP

Many EHAA partnerships play some form of check back in this auction

1X : 1Y :

2N = 16-18 HCP

1X : 1Y :

3N = 19-20 HCP

1X : 2Y :

2N = 13-17 HCP

1X : 2Y :

3N = 18-20 HCP

Because the 2N bid has a wide range, it is recommended to play the Wolff Signoff convention, which allows responder to stop the bidding at the three level. In addition, there is another convention with a similar purpose called Stoplight. --
